Comment:   This species is very widespread in South Africa, from the Western Cape Province northwards through most provinces, excluding the drier western areas. It extends northwards into Africa: Mozambique, Botswana, Zimbabwe, Zambia, Tanzania, Malawi, Angola, Burundi. The characteristically pink larvae construct pitfall traps often in open situations.
